Full Job Description

  • As the HR & Payroll team leader, you will be responsible for coordinating the day to day activities of the HR & Payroll team (consisting of 4 team members), providing a customer focused, efficient and effective administration service to the business.

  • You will ensure that all operational activities relating to the employee lifecycle are accurately completed within agreed timescales and quality standards, including onboarding and offboarding, payroll processing, employee master data management, and HR reporting.

  • You will monitor the response handling of the HR shared inbox to ensure customer service is met and uphold high standards, identifying areas where improvements are needed.

  • Act as the escalation contact for complex HR & Payroll queries, liaising with relevant internal and external stakeholders to resolve them in a timely and professional manner.

  • You will supervise, coach and develop the HR & Payroll team members, ensuring they have the skills and knowledge to perform their roles effectively and deliver a high quality service to our internal and external customers.

  • You will work closely with the Head of HR services and other HR colleagues to support the implementation of HR policies, procedures and projects, and contribute to the continuous improvement of the HR & Payroll function.


  • You will participate in projects as a representative of the HR & Payroll team, offering your expert knowledge and skills to make sure the potential impact for our customers and team are well considered.

  • You will maintain the integrity and quality of HR data by ensuring accurate entry of data into HR systems at all times. Adhere to audit and compliance activity as required and lead on quality checks, reporting on the results.

    You have a CIPD or CIPP qualification or equivalent (level 5), or you are working towards one.

  • You have experience in a HR & Payroll team leader role (or similar), with a proven track record of delivering excellent HR & Payroll services in a fast-paced environment.

  • You have a strong knowledge of HR & Payroll systems (ideally SAP SuccessFactors), processes and legislation, and you are able to apply them in a practical and compliant manner.

  • You have excellent communication, interpersonal and customer service skills, and you are able to build effective relationships with stakeholders at all levels.

    At Uniper, we reward our employees for their hard work and dedication to shaping the future energy transition with attractive salaries, an excellent company pension and health related benefits.
  • Enhanced company pension with up to 12% company contributions - members of the pension scheme also benefit from Life Insurance at 6x your annual salary

  • 26 days annual leave plus Bank Holidays

  • Company funded Private Medical Insurance, with 24/7 365 access to GP booking services

  • Access to a range of flexible benefits such as our Share Incentive Plan, Dental Cover, Critical Illness, Cycle2Work, and the ability to buy and sell annual leave

  • Future career opportunities (UK & International) with a strong focus on Diversity Equity and Inclusion


  • You can also expect a supportive working culture that offers a wide range of creative and innovative ideas. We enable various flexible working arrangements, whilst also supporting with home office equipment.
